About Karima Echihabi
Karima Echihabi is a scholar working on Signal Processing, Artificial Intelligence,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ition, Computer Networks and Communications and Infectious Diseases, having authored 16 papers that have together received 246 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Data Management and Algorithms (12 papers), Time Series Analysis and Forecasting (11 papers), Music and Audio Processing (5 papers), Anomaly Detection Techniques and Applications (2 papers), Advanced Image and Video Retrieval Techniques (2 papers), Advanced Text Analysis Techniques (2 papers), Graph Theory and Algorithms (1 paper) and Sentiment Analysis and Opinion Mining (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Signal Processing (194 citations),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ition (85 citations), Artificial Intelligence (123 citations), Computer Networks and Communications (27 citations) and Information Systems (12 citations). Karima Echihabi has collaborated with scholars based in Morocco, France and United States. Frequent co-authors include Themis Palpanas, Kostas Zoumpatianos, Houda Benbrahim, Panagiota Fatourou, Theophanis Tsandilas, Anastasia Bezerianos, Salima Benbernou, Joe Tekli, Ioannis Alagiannis and Maria Arnaboldi. Their work appears in journals such as Proceedings of the VLDB Endowment, Communications of the ACM, The VLDB Journal, Lecture notes in computer science and Movebank.
